About Hongbing Chen

Hongbing Chen is a scholar working on Polymers and Plastics, Materials Chemistry, Biomaterials, Spectroscopy and Mechanical Engineering, having authored 134 papers that have together received 3.6k indexed citations. Recurring topics across this work include Polymer Nanocomposites and Properties (21 papers), Silicone and Siloxane Chemistry (20 papers), Aerogels and thermal insulation (19 papers), Flame retardant materials and properties (19 papers), Polymer Nanocomposite Synthesis and Irradiation (17 papers), biodegradable polymer synthesis and properties (13 papers), Polymer crystallization and properties (12 papers) and Surface Modification and Superhydrophobicity (11 papers). The work is most often cited by research in Polymers and Plastics (1.6k citations), Biomaterials (846 citations), Spectroscopy (861 citations), Surfaces, Coatings and Films (355 citations) and Process Chemistry and Technology (109 citations). Hongbing Chen has collaborated with scholars based in China, United States and Canada. Frequent co-authors include David A. Schiraldi, Yu‐Zhong Wang, Haibo Zhao, Ming‐Jun Chen, Wei Huang, Li Chen, Zhibing Fu, Minglong Zhong, Chaoyang Wang and Peng Shen. Their work appears in journals such as Polymer Degradation and Stability, ACS Applied Materials & Interfaces, Industrial & Engineering Chemistry Research, Polymer and Chemical Engineering Journal.
